Output 651dcbfd8f049c75391b3f7a84236b03e64a2131c45dd1cb29585ff43bf07020:1

value
36123130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e609d98240b37cad91fa4e5785ed204a03f714cf OP_EQUAL
address
MUsVSv788snqyk649o4yDobyiEV28LXA4T
transaction
651dcbfd8f049c75391b3f7a84236b03e64a2131c45dd1cb29585ff43bf07020
spent
true